Impact of Endoscopic Sleeve Gastroplasty (ESG) in Obese Adults With Type 2 Diabetes (T2D)

The goal of this clinical trial is to determine whether Endoscopic Sleeve Gastroplasty (ESG)-induced weight loss can improve glycemic outcomes and alter the trajectory toward insulin dependence in adults with obesity and inadequately controlled Type 2 Diabetes (T2D) despite guideline-directed therapy, including Glucagon-Like Peptide-1 Receptor Agonists (GLP-1RA)-based agents.

Inclusion criteria

  • Willing and able to provide written informed consent to participate in the study
  • Age ≥ 22 years
  • BMI 30 - 50 kg/m2
  • HbA1c 7.5 - 10.5%
  • Type 2 Diabetes treated with incretin-based medication (aka GLP-1RA agonist or GLP-1RA/GIP dual agonist) at a stable, maximal tolerated dose for a minimum of 6 months +/- any other oral glucose lowering medications AND intention to initiate insulin therapy for glycemic management
  • Stable weight (< 5% TBW) within the 3 months prior to screening
  • Meets the indications for ESG procedure with OverStitch™ or OverStitch NXT™ Endoscopic Suturing System, excluding the following but not limited to the following: large hiatal hernia, potential bleeding gastric lesions (e.g. ulcers; erosive gastritis; varices; or vascular malformation), coagulopathy and antiplatelet/anticoagulant therapy that cannot be corrected
  • Declines or is ineligible for metabolic bariatric surgery
  • Agrees to abstain from taking any weight loss treatments or supplements that are not part of the lifestyle modification program for a year following the ESG procedure
  • Willing and able to comply with the study procedure with standard of care lifestyle modification program and visit schedule.

Exclusion criteria

  • Diabetes management with insulin. Prior use of insulin for gestational diabetes or short-term use (up to 1 month) in conjunction with an acute condition is acceptable.
  • Noncompliance with medication regime for diabetic management
  • More than one episode of clinically significant reactive or severe hypoglycemia within the prior 1 year. Reactive hypoglycemia is defined as postprandial hypoglycemia meeting Whipple's Triad; severe hypoglycemia is defined as any hypoglycemic episode requiring assistance from another person to administer carbohydrates, glucagon, or other corrective/resuscitative action
  • History of ketoacidosis or hyperosmolar nonketotic coma within the past 1 year
  • Has a contraindication for ESG procedure with OverStitch™ or OverStitch NXT™ Endoscopic Suturing System, including but not limited to the following: large hiatal hernia, potential bleeding gastric lesions (e.g. ulcers; erosive gastritis, varices, or vascular malformation), coagulopathy and antiplatelet/anticoagulant therapy that cannot be correct
  • Prior gastric surgery, including but not limited to LSG or RYGP
  • Any known conditions that impact weight loss or glycemic management
  • Chronic systemic steroids or immunosuppressants taken at the time of enrollment or likely required during the study follow-up
  • CKD stage 3+, defined as eGFR < 60 mL/min
  • Persistent anemia, defined as hemoglobin < 10 g/dL
  • Excessive alcohol consumption, defined as meeting or exceeding sex-based heavy drinking limits
  • Use within the last three months prior to screening of over the counter or prescribed weight loss supplements / medications, or intent to use any weight loss medications or supplements during the study duration.
  • The investigator's medical judgment that the subject is not a candidate for the ESG procedure due to findings, including but not limited to psychological and nutritional evaluation results obtained in the prior 12 months.
  • Current pregnancy confirmed by site standard of care or planned pregnancy or breastfeeding for a year following the ESG procedure.
  • Vulnerable subject.
  • Current or planned participation in another clinical study.

Treatment and study plan

ESG with OverStitch

Device

Endoscopic Sleeve Gastroplasty (ESG) with OverStitch Endoscopic Suturing System.

Primary outcomes

  1. Serious Adverse Events

    Time frame: Through study completion, 12 months post procedure

    Serious Adverse Events related to the study procedure and/or study device defined as Grade III or greater according to Clavien-Dindo Classification

  2. Average Change in HbA1c

    Time frame: 12 months post procedure

    Mean change in HbA1c from baseline to 1-year. If rescue treatment is initiated, the last HbA1c value before initiation of rescue treatment is used for assessment of the primary effectiveness endpoint.

Secondary outcomes

  1. Proportion of Subjects Achieving HbA1c < 7%

    Time frame: 12 months post procedure

    Proportion of subjects achieving HbA1c < 7% without initiating rescue treatment at 1-year

Other outcomes

  1. Weight Loss

    Time frame: 1, 3, 6, 9, and 12 months post procedure

    Total Body Weight Loss (TBWL) % and Excess Weight Loss (EWL) % at each visit

  2. Proportion of Subjects with a Total Body Weight Loss ≥ 10%

    Time frame: 1, 3, 6, 9, and 12 months post procedure

    Proportion of subjects with a TBWL ≥ 10% at each visit

  3. Proportion of Subjects Achieving HbA1c < 6.5%

    Time frame: 12 months post procedure

    Proportion of subjects achieving HbA1c < 6.5% without initiating rescue treatment at 1-year

  4. Proportion of Subjects Achieving TBWL ≥ 10% AND HbA1c < 6.5%

    Time frame: 12 months post procedure

    Proportion of subjects with a TBWL ≥ 10% AND a HbA1c < 6.5% without initiating rescue treatment at 1-year

  5. Proportion of Subjects Initiating Rescue Treatment

    Time frame: Through study completion, 12 months post procedure

    Proportion of subjects initiating rescue treatment at any time during the study follow-up period

  6. Proportion of Subjects Meeting Rescue Criteria

    Time frame: Through study completion, 12 months post procedure

    Proportion of subjects meeting rescue criteria at any time during the study follow-up period

  7. Proportion of Subjects with Improvement in Comorbidities

    Time frame: 12 months post procedure

    Proportion of subjects with improvement in each specific obesity-related comorbidity, as applicable, from baseline to 1-year: Hypertension, Dyslipidemia, Obstructive sleep apnea, Metabolic Dysfunction-Associated Steatotic Liver Disease (MASLD)

  8. Change in Vitals

    Time frame: 6 and 12 months post procedure

    Change in vitals from baseline to 6-months and from baseline to 1-year: Systolic blood pressure, Diastolic blood pressure

  9. Change in Blood Laboratory Tests

    Time frame: 6 and 12 months post procedure

    Change in blood laboratory tests from baseline to 6-months and from baseline to 1-year: fasting plasma glucose, estimated glomerular filtration rate (eGFR), aspartate aminotransferase (AST), alanine aminotransferase (ALT,) low-density lipoprotein cholesterol (LDL-C), Triglycerides

  10. Change in Homeostatic Model Assessment for Insulin Resistance (HOMA-IR)

    Time frame: 6 and 12 months post procedure

    Change in HOMA-IR from baseline to 6-months and from baseline to 1-year

  11. Change in Fibrosis-4 (FIB-4)

    Time frame: 6 and 12 months post procedure

    Change in FIB-4 from baseline to 6-months and from baseline to 1-year

  12. Change in Nonalcoholic Fatty Liver Disease (NAFLD) Fibrosis Score

    Time frame: 6 and 12 months post procedure

    Change in NAFLD Fibrosis Score (NFS) from baseline to 6-months and from baseline to 1-year

  13. Change in Diabetes Treatment Satisfaction

    Time frame: 12 months post procedure

    Change in diabetes treatment satisfaction, as assessed by Diabetes Treatment Satisfaction Questionnaire - status (DTSQs), from baseline to 1-year and Diabetes Treatment Satisfaction Questionnaire - change (DTSQc) at 1-year; Positive score indicates an improvement in satisfaction, or a reduction in the frequency of hyper/hypoglycemia. Negative score indicates a deterioration in satisfaction, or an increase in the frequency of hyper/hypoglycemia. Zero indicates no change in satisfaction or symptoms.

  14. Change in Diabetes Self-Care Activity

    Time frame: 6 and 12 months post procedure

    Change in diabetes self-care activity, as assessed by Summary of Diabetes Self-Care Activity (SDSCA), from baseline to 6-months and from baseline to 1-year; Higher scores indicate better compliance with diabetic self-care recommendations. Lower scores point to areas where the patient may be struggling or may need additional education and support.

  15. Change in Quality of Life

    Time frame: 12 months post procedure

    Change in quality of life, as assessed by 36-Item Short Form Health Survey (SF-36) domain scores and Physical and Mental Component Summaries (PCS and MCS), from baseline to 1-year; Higher scores indicate a better, higher quality of life and fewer health-related limitations.

  16. Adverse Events

    Time frame: Through study completion, 12 months post procedure

    Adverse events associated with study procedure and/or study device
